Chrome

首页 帮助中心
当前位置: 首页> 帮助中心> 谷歌浏览器如何减少页面中的JavaScript阻塞问题

谷歌浏览器如何减少页面中的JavaScript阻塞问题

时间
2025-04-26 09:40:22
来源:Chrome官网
阅读:

谷歌浏览器如何减少页面中的JavaScript阻塞问题1

在浏览网页时,我们可能会遇到页面加载缓慢的情况,这很多时候是由于JavaScript阻塞造成的。下面将介绍一些方法,帮助大家在谷歌浏览器中减少页面中的JavaScript阻塞问题。
首先,可以尝试延迟JavaScript的执行。通过在HTML代码中使用`defer`属性,可以让脚本在文档解析完成后再执行,这样就不会阻塞页面的其他部分加载。例如,在``标签中添加`defer`属性,像script src="example.js" defer这样的写法。
其次,对于非关键路径上的JavaScript,可以采用异步加载的方式。使用`async`属性或者通过动态创建``元素并设置其`src`属性来实现异步加载。比如,先创建一个``元素,然后设置它的`src`为脚本的URL,最后将其插入到文档中合适的位置。
另外,还可以对JavaScript代码进行优化。检查代码中是否存在不必要的计算、重复的操作或者可以合并的请求等,尽量减少代码的复杂性和执行时间。同时,合理使用缓存,避免重复下载已经不变的脚本文件。
还有一种方法是利用浏览器的缓存机制。通过设置适当的缓存头信息,让浏览器在下次访问相同页面时能够直接从缓存中获取JavaScript文件,而不是重新下载,从而提高页面加载速度。
如果页面中有多个JavaScript文件,可以考虑将它们合并成一个文件。这样可以减少浏览器的请求次数,因为每次请求都会带来一定的开销,合并文件后能降低这种开销对页面加载速度的影响。
最后,要定期检查和更新所使用的JavaScript库和插件。有时候,旧版本的库可能存在性能问题,而新版本会对其进行优化和改进,及时更新可以提升页面的性能。
通过以上这些方法,大家可以在一定程度上减少谷歌浏览器中页面的JavaScript阻塞问题,让网页加载更加流畅,提升浏览体验。
top